The North America biopolymer tubes market is experiencing growth as demand for eco-friendly and sustainable packaging solutions increases. Biopolymer tubes are made from renewable materials like starch, cellulose, and polylactic acid, providing a greener alternative to conventional plastic tubes. These tubes are gaining traction in various industries, including cosmetics, food, and pharmaceuticals. With the growing environmental concerns, consumers and businesses are looking for sustainable packaging alternatives. The market is also driven by government regulations encouraging the use of biodegradable products. North America, with its progressive approach to environmental policies, is a key player in this shift. As biopolymer tube production becomes more advanced, the costs of production are decreasing, making them more accessible. Innovation in material science is also contributing to the market’s expansion.

Despite the positive outlook for the North America biopolymer tubes market, certain restraints could hinder its growth. One of the primary challenges is the higher production cost of biopolymer tubes compared to traditional plastic alternatives. While advancements are being made, the cost of raw materials remains a significant factor for manufacturers. Another restraint is the lack of infrastructure for large-scale biopolymer production, which can limit supply in the market. Additionally, the performance of biopolymer tubes may not always match the durability and versatility of traditional plastic, creating hesitancy among businesses to make the transition. Biopolymer tubes are also susceptible to moisture and temperature, which can limit their use in certain applications. Furthermore, the adoption of biopolymer products requires a shift in consumer and industry behavior, which may take time. There may also be concerns about the biodegradability of biopolymers in certain environments.
